dc.description.abstractRefractory shoulder pain of four months duration in a middle aged male proved to be the result of compression of the suprascapular nerve by a large ganglion, demonstrated in the MRI. Surgical removal resulted in the complete relief of symptoms. We present the case report and review the literature. Key words: Suprascapular nerve, compression, ganglion.
